How to Choose the Right Upright Vacuum with Retractable Cord
Choosing the right upright vacuum with a retractable cord can significantly simplify your cleaning routine. Here’s a breakdown of the key features to consider, helping you find the best model for your needs.
Cord Rewind Mechanism & Cord Length
The primary benefit of a retractable cord is convenience – no more awkward wrapping! However, not all rewind mechanisms are created equal. Look for models with automatic rewind activated by a button or foot pedal. This is far more convenient than manual rewind options. Consider the cord length too. A 25-foot cord is standard and sufficient for most homes, but larger spaces may benefit from a 30-foot cord. A longer cord means fewer outlet changes, but can be more cumbersome if you prefer a shorter reach.
Suction Power & Brushroll Design
Suction power is critical for effective cleaning, especially for carpets and pet hair. While wattage isn’t always a direct indicator of suction, look for vacuums described as having “powerful suction” or utilizing “cyclonic technology” (which helps maintain suction as the dust cup fills). The brushroll design is equally important.
- Standard brushrolls are good for general cleaning, but can tangle with pet hair.
- Tangle-free brushrolls are a game-changer for pet owners, preventing frustrating hair wrap and maintaining cleaning performance.
- Multiple brushroll settings (e.g., brushroll on/off) allow you to adapt to different floor types, protecting hardwood floors from scratches.
Maneuverability & Attachments
A vacuum’s maneuverability impacts how easily you can navigate around furniture and clean tight spaces. Swivel steering is a key feature here, allowing for greater control and reducing strain. Also, consider the weight of the vacuum; a lighter model will be easier to carry up stairs or maneuver in larger homes.
Attachments expand a vacuum’s versatility. Common attachments include:
- Crevice tools: For tight spaces and corners.
- Dusting brushes: For delicate surfaces.
- Upholstery tools: For furniture and stairs.
- Extension wands: For reaching high areas.
- Pet tools: Specialized brushes for removing pet hair from upholstery and carpets.
Filtration & Dust Capacity
For allergy sufferers, filtration is a crucial consideration. Look for vacuums with HEPA filters, which trap 99.97% of dust mites, pollen, and other allergens. A sealed system prevents dust from escaping back into the air. Dust cup capacity affects how often you’ll need to empty the vacuum. Larger dust cups (over 1 liter) are convenient for larger homes or those with pets, reducing interruptions during cleaning.

FAQs
What is the benefit of an upright vacuum with a retractable cord?
An upright vacuum with retractable cord offers significant convenience by eliminating the need to manually wrap the cord after use. This saves time and reduces clutter. A longer cord length also means fewer outlet changes during cleaning.
Are tangle-free brushrolls really worth the extra cost?
For pet owners, absolutely! A tangle-free brushroll prevents pet hair from wrapping around the brush, maintaining consistent suction power and cleaning performance. This saves you the hassle of manually removing tangled hair.
What filtration system should I look for if I have allergies?
If you suffer from allergies, prioritize a vacuum with a HEPA filter. These filters capture 99.97% of dust mites, pollen, and other allergens, improving air quality.
How important is swivel steering on an upright vacuum?
Swivel steering greatly enhances maneuverability, making it easier to navigate around furniture and clean tight spaces. It reduces strain and makes the vacuuming process more efficient.
